4,294,964,044 is a composite number, even.
4,294,964,044 (four billion two hundred ninety-four million nine hundred sixty-four thousand forty-four) is an even 10-digit number. It is a composite number with 12 divisors, and factors as 2² × 7 × 153,391,573. Its proper divisors sum to 4,294,964,100,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xFFFFF34C.
